Charred Corn and Black Bean Salsa
Jalapenos are the most popular chile peppers in the US. This is probably due to the availability and versatility of the chile. Jalapenos have a balanced combination of flavor and heat.
The demand for these have caused breeders to develop a broad range of varieties. You can now get jalapenos with various heat level and sizes. These can be used in salsas, stuffed, or eaten straight with cheeseburgers (my personal favorite).
Ingredients:
4 ears corn, roasted or grilled
1 can black beans, drained and rinsed
1/4 cup jalapeno pepper, seeds and ribs removed
1 medium tomato, chopped with seeds removed
1/4 cup cilantro, chopped
2 cloves garlic, minced
2 Tbsp. extra virgin olive oil
juice of one lime
salt and pepper, to taste
Instructions:
Carefully cut the corn from the cob and combine the scraped kernels with the remaining ingredients and refrigerate until ready to serve.
